Description

The Department of Marketing at Mays Business School, Texas A&M University, invites applications for a full-time, Academic Professional Track position with a 9-month academic appointment beginning Fall 2023. Applicants will be considered for the faculty title of Lecturer.

The successful candidate is expected to to teach undergraduate courses in marketing. In addition, the candidate must maintain professional activities consistent with the Department of Marketing's requirements for Academic Professional Track (APT) faculty.

Qualifications

Applicants must possess a master's level degree appropriate for the field in which the faculty member will teach and/or commensurate experience is required.
